The main goal of this course is to provide basic concepts, and practical examples, and hands-on exercises related to Data Management activities for researchers and research support staff. The objectives of the course are:
- Familiarize participants with Data Management fundamentals and best practices for researchers and research support staff.
- Identify the role and responsibilities of Data Managers in research activities.
- Illustrate the practical application of FAIR principles for managing research data.
- Discuss the European context for Data Management, including Data Management Plans for HE.
- Introduce the concepts and practices of Open Science and Open Data.
- Prepare participants to design and deliver introductory training on RDM topics.
- Facilitate hands-on exercises to: a) Compare and contrast various DMP tools and templates available to researchers b) Develop a Data Management Plan for a research project c) Assess the quality and effectiveness of a Data Management Plan.
